I'm running Pd-extended 0.43.1 with Openbox on Debian Wheezy, and I'm 
experiencing some strange windows behaviours.
If I create a new patch, the patch's window is displayed in the top-left 
corner, in a way that the window's decoration and the patch's menu are 
outside the screen (see the attached screenshot).
Even if I open an existing patch, it is displayed about 60 pixels above 
the position where it should be.

In Gnome and xfce the patches are displayed correctly.
Does someone know if there is a fix for that?

     Thanks

p.s. every time I change the "vis" property of a patch, the window's 
position changes (x=x-1, y=y-1)
